Daredevil is the second studio release from Fu Manchu, a Southern Californian stoner rock band, released on the Bong Load Custom Records label in 1995. This album features the "classic" Fu Manchu line-up of Scott Hill, Brad Davis, Ruben Romano, and Eddie Glass.

The album was remastered by Carl Saff in 2015, and is available on CD and LP on the band's At The Dojo label via their website,[2] or digital download via iTunes[3] and the Bandcamp website.[4]
